Output ddfa3487ec90823819b8409b98c996d22ab3113a5764aed2a78a724f7b9d3c3f:1

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375c2456b5ca4bf30355f5cb955f6a2665de3 OP_EQUAL
address
3BMEXamTRCDALMtPo2uqAogjs7HVjcjgjH
transaction
ddfa3487ec90823819b8409b98c996d22ab3113a5764aed2a78a724f7b9d3c3f
confirmations
417466
spent
true